Job Summary
Provide competent clinical nursing care consistent with professional standards in a hospital setting. Responsible for coordinating and delivering patient care utilizing the nursing process.
Essential Duties
- Participate in identifying and meeting own learning needs; attend education programs.
- Use patient education materials relevant to the patient population with assistance.
- Assess readiness to learn and developmental level of patients/families/caregivers.
- Identify expected patient outcomes and participate in care plan evaluation and revision.
- Communicate relevant information to promote continuity of care.
- Demonstrate competence in care of patients with complex problems, including physical, psychosocial, educational, and safety aspects.
- Perform bedside point of care testing as required.
- Organize and prioritize care according to patient/family needs.
- Consult appropriate resources timely for complex care issues or discharge planning.
- Develop professional growth goals with assistance and participate in unit goals and performance improvement.
- Promote intra/interdepartmental collaboration and cost-effective care.
- Provide feedback to co-workers and promote a safe, clean, and secure hospital environment.
- Recognize and synthesize complex assessment data to determine care priorities.
- Assess and anticipate discharge needs; develop relationships with families to support advocacy.
- Collaborate with patients/families to prepare or update care plans, addressing cultural and ethnic issues.
- Prioritize tasks for patients with complex problems.
- Engage in research by reading relevant journals and contributing ideas/questions to staff.
Required Qualifications
- Experience: Minimum 1 year of nursing experience.
- Education: Nursing Diploma OR ADN/ASN from an accredited school of Nursing.
- Licensure: Licensed Registered Nurse in North Carolina.
- Certifications: Basic Life Support (BLS) for Healthcare Provider (AHA or ARC).
Preferred Qualifications
- BSN or MSN from an accredited school of Nursing.
